By Mitch Albom Its a story of a mother and a son, and a relationship that lasts a lifetime and beyond. It explores the question: What would you do if you could spend one more day with a lost loved one? After Charley Benetto's parents divorced, he was told by his father, "You can be a mama's boy or you can be a daddy's boy, but you can't be both." Charley had chosen his father and he worhsiped his father till when he was 11 years old, his father left him for another women. Charley turned to his mother who loved him raised him bravely as a single mother. However, there were many times that his mother stood up for him and he did not stood up for his mother but blamed her for his embarrassment. Charley mentioned in his diary that his greatest regret was that he lied to his mother on the day of a family gathering, where he left his mother and his wife and daughter to participate in a baseball game to support his father. By: Chris Morton and Ceri Louise Thomas While they were visiting the ancient Mayan ruins of Tikal in Guatemala (Central America), they came upon their first crystal skull made from natural quartz. The legend of the crystal skulls...... According to an Native American legend, there exist 13 life-size human skulls of solid crystal with movable jaws that were said to speak or sing. These skulls were left behind by our earliest ancestors who were the great source of knowledge and wisdom, that included answers to some mysteries of life and universe; information about the history of the earth and the revolution of humankind; knowledge about our true purpose and future destiny. The legend prophesied that one day, at a time of great crisis for humanity, all of these crystal skulls would be rediscovered and brought back together to reveal their sacred knowledge which would be vital for the survival of human race.
